Downfall of the Neon Youth
Downfall of the Neon Youth is a collaborative studio album by shoegaze musicians Parannoul, Asian Glow, and sonhos tomam conta. It was released on 22 October 2021 through Longinus Recordings.[1]

Reception
Chris DeVille of Stereogum wrote that the collaborations "are about as sweeping and ambitious as DIY home recordings can be".[1] A staff member of Sputnikmusic gave it a 3.9/5 review.[2] David Renshaw of The Fader highlighted the song "Colors".[3] Lizzie Manno of Paste included the album in a list of "Great Records You May Have Missed" in 2021.[4]
